DIY 3-Bay Carport Build (Part 3: Posts & Beams)

Welcome to Part 3 of our carport build series showing the post and beam installations. In this video I will cover the installation of 16 4x6 support posts and the 4x6 beams that will run across the tops of them to form a base for our rafters (covered in next video). Lots of tedious measuring and string line work in this step to make sure everything is in the right position. Other than that, just a good bit of post hole digging and concrete filling.
This will be a 3-bay 30'x24' post and beam carport with a single slope metal roof. The posts and beams will be 4x6 lumber, the rafters will be 2x6 lumber, and the purlins will be 1x3 lumber. Metal roof panels will be attached to the purlins with no sheathing.
